Recommended Power Up/Down Sequence for Elevators Using Inverter Controls
The following is a recommended sequence for turning on and off the elevator drive and
external OEM controller. Figure 5-5 shows this sequence.
1. Close the M-Contactor.
2. Close the drive ENABLE.
3. Use the DRIVE ON opto output to energize an external coil for a relay to
perform the following:
a. Signal the OEM elevator controller, computer or PLC to engage or
disengage the holding brake and feed the speed command reference
(pattern generator) signal into the drive. There should be a 50 mSec
(milli-second) delay between the brake release signal and the speed
command signal. This allows time to release the brake mechanically.
b. The time between DRIVE ON and the ENABLE signal allows flux to build
up in the AC motor. This delay should be at least 20 mSec.
4. An inverter drive will not hold the car in position until the brake is set. When the
car reaches the floor, open the J4-8 ENABLE and J4-11 STOP inputs at the
same time.
